- // Manager of perf events for containers.
- package perf
- import (
- "fmt"
- "os"
- info "github.com/google/cadvisor/info/v1"
- "github.com/google/cadvisor/stats"
- "github.com/google/cadvisor/utils/sysinfo"
- )
- type manager struct {
- events PerfEvents
- onlineCPUs []int
- cpuToSocket map[int]int
- stats.NoopDestroy
- }
- func NewManager(configFile string, topology []info.Node) (stats.Manager, error) {
- if configFile == "" {
- return &stats.NoopManager{}, nil
- }
- file, err := os.Open(configFile)
- if err != nil {
- return nil, fmt.Errorf("unable to read configuration file %q: %w", configFile, err)
- }
- config, err := parseConfig(file)
- if err != nil {
- return nil, fmt.Errorf("unable to parse configuration file %q: %w", configFile, err)
- }
- if len(config.Core.Events) == 0 && len(config.Uncore.Events) == 0 {
- return nil, fmt.Errorf("there is no events in config file %q", configFile)
- }
- onlineCPUs := sysinfo.GetOnlineCPUs(topology)
- cpuToSocket := make(map[int]int)
- for _, cpu := range onlineCPUs {
- cpuToSocket[cpu] = sysinfo.GetSocketFromCPU(topology, cpu)
- }
- return &manager{events: config, onlineCPUs: onlineCPUs, cpuToSocket: cpuToSocket}, nil
- }
- func (m *manager) GetCollector(cgroupPath string) (stats.Collector, error) {
- collector := newCollector(cgroupPath, m.events, m.onlineCPUs, m.cpuToSocket)
- err := collector.setup()
- if err != nil {
- collector.Destroy()
- return &stats.NoopCollector{}, err
- }
- return collector, nil
- }
